The Republican leader is reassured: America will not leave NATO

After a meeting with Finnish President Sauli Niinisto in Helsinki, Mitch McConnell said the United States might agree to the country joining the Western Military Alliance before August.

Of course, we hope that before the August recess, when Congress does not meet normally, we will be able to arrive

He told reporters.

This came after Finnish President Niinisto confirmed on Sunday that Finland is applying for NATO membership, a historic political shift.

McConnell said Finnish membership enjoys broad bipartisan support among US lawmakers.

McConnell emphasized the Republicans’ commitment to strengthening the United States’ participation in the military alliance – and hinted that Donald Trump’s view that the United States should withdraw from NATO is unpopular in the party.

Certainly not this majority in the Republican Party, and certainly not this majority view among Senate Republicans or House Republicans

McConnell confirmed.
